The Role
As the Active Waste Chemist, you will be responsible for managing the safe and compliant handling of radioactive waste from initial customer enquiry through to final treatment and disposal. Working closely with customers, internal operational teams and regulatory bodies, you will ensure all activities are carried out in accordance with environmental permits, legislative requirements and industry best practice.
This is a key technical and leadership role where you'll have the opportunity to influence operational performance, regulatory compliance and commercial success.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age customer enquiries relating to radioactive waste treatment and disposal.
- Provide technical advice and assess waste acceptance for radioactive and hazardous materials.
- Ensure all waste is accepted in accordance with radiological permits and site acceptance criteria.
- Coordinate transport arrangements and prepare all associated documentation.
- Oversee compliant radioactive waste storage and inventory management.
- Plan and schedule radioactive waste processing through the site's incineration facilities.
- Produce burn plans and provide technical guidance to operational teams.
- Ensure compliant disposal of radioactive residues, including ash and filter cake.
- Complete radiological clearance activities for returned containers.
- Maintain accurate operational and regulatory records.
- Lead and support operational teams while ensuring the highest standards of health, safety and environmental compliance.
